What counts as a luxury home in Richmond?
"Luxury" in the Richmond market is defined as much by quality and setting as by price. It generally means the top tier of the market — frequently homes above $1 million — but the category is really about distinction: estate-sized lots, architectural pedigree, premium finishes, waterfront or golf-course settings, and locations in the region's most established or exclusive areas. A restored historic mansion, a new custom build, and a riverfront estate can all qualify.
Where are Richmond's luxury homes?
High-end inventory concentrates in a handful of areas. Windsor Farms and the broader West End hold many of the city's grand historic and traditional estates; Wyndham and far western Henrico offer planned, amenity-rich luxury; Goochland County adds acreage and equestrian estates; and waterfront luxury appears along the James River, Lake Anna, and the Northern Neck. The right area depends on whether you want historic character, privacy and land, or water access.
What should luxury buyers and sellers know?
The luxury tier behaves differently from the broader market. There are fewer comparable sales, so pricing relies more on judgment and nuanced analysis; marketing leans on discretion and reach rather than volume; and buyers and sellers alike benefit from an advisor who can navigate negotiations, appraisals on hard-to-comp homes, and the privacy concerns that come with high-value transactions.
